Social justice promotes fairness and equality in society. It addresses issues like poverty, discrimination, and access to resources. Social justice aims to empower marginalized communities. It seeks to ensure that everyone has equal opportunities. This concept is vital for a harmonious society. It influences laws and policies. Social justice is essential for sustainable development and social cohesion. It fosters a sense of belonging and dignity for all.
